Description
A funny, heartwarming graphic novel exploring the difficulties of school friendships, perfect for fans of Roller Girl and Dork Diaries!
Meet Fiona - she's not your average pink and sparkly unicorn. . .
When Fiona's best (and only. . .) friend moves to another school, she finds herself feeling incredibly lonely and has to learn how to make new friends. . . who may not have her best interests at heart. As she grows up and makes some truly wonderful friends, she realises that good people will lift you up and be proud of what makes you different.
Goth Unicorn is a true celebration of what makes us all unique and gently handles themes of anxiety and finding your own voice. Including important messages around the value of authentic friendships and staying true to yourself despite how difficult it might feel, this is an important reminder of how sometimes life doesn't pan out quite how you want - but that's okay, and sometimes things might turn out even better than you could have imagined. . .

Persons
Ashley Spires (Author, Illustrator)
ASHLEY SPIRES is the author and illustrator of many bestselling books, including Fairy Science, the Magnificent series and the Binky The Space Cat series. Ashley studied at the Emily Carr University of Art and Design, where she was inspired to take up illustration after taking a class on bookmaking. She is a drinker of tea, eater of candy and lover of cats. When she is not making books, she enjoys yoga, jogging and making Swiftie-themed beaded bracelets. Ashley lives just outside Vancouver, British Columbia, with her dog and far too many felines.
